Commit 9be0993e authored by Nico Schallehn's avatar Nico Schallehn

test

parent 690b439f
......@@ -313,12 +313,13 @@ class Media {
$mysqli = new mysqli($this->config["DB_Server"],$this->config["DB_Username"],$this->config["DB_Passwort"],$this->config["DB_Database"]);
if($mysqli->connect_error != ""){ echo "Mysql-Fehler: ".$mysqli->connect_error.PHP_EOL; return false;}
$mysqli->query("SET NAMES 'utf8'");
$Query = "SELECT imdbID FROM Filme GROUP BY imdbID;";
$Query = "SELECT imdbID FROM Filme GROUP BY imdbID LIMIT 2;";
$result = $mysqli->query($Query); //TODO 3D überprüfung!!!
$result = $mysqli->query($Query);
if($mysqli->error != ""){ echo "Mysql-Fehler: ".$mysqli->error.PHP_EOL; return false;}
$counterNotFound = 0;
shell_exec("rm ".$this->config["CoverDir"]."Filme/full/*");
shell_exec("rm ".$this->config["CoverDir"]."Serien/full/*");
while ($Film = $result->fetch_assoc()){
if(!file_exists($this->config["CoverDir"]."Filme/full/".$Film["imdbID"].".jpg")){
echo "Lade Cover (".$Film["imdbID"].") von Markus ....";
......@@ -335,9 +336,7 @@ class Media {
}else{
shell_exec("wget ".$url." -O ".$this->config["CoverDir"]."Filme/full/".$Film["imdbID"].".jpg"." > /dev/null 2>&1");
echo "done !".PHP_EOL;
}
}
else{
echo " done!".PHP_EOL;
......@@ -351,10 +350,56 @@ class Media {
$this->config["CoverDir"]."Filme/high/".$Film["imdbID"].".jpg");
}
}
}
echo $this->Console->getColoredString("Coverdownload > Serien und Staffeln", "black", "light_gray") .PHP_EOL;
$Query = "SELECT series_nr FROM Serien GROUP BY series_nr;";
$result = $mysqli->query($Query);
if($mysqli->error != ""){ echo "Mysql-Fehler: ".$mysqli->error.PHP_EOL; return false;}
$counterNotFound = 0;
shell_exec("rm ".$this->config["CoverDir"]."Serien/full/*");
while ($Film = $result->fetch_assoc()){
if(!file_exists($this->config["CoverDir"]."Serien/full/".$Film["series_nr"].".jpg")){
echo "Lade Cover (".$Film["series_nr"].") von Markus ....";
$url = "http://mediadb.ddns.net/cover/Serien/full/".$Film["series_nr"].".jpg";
//echo $url."<>wget ".$url." -O ".$this->config["CoverDir"].$Film["imdbID"].".jpg";
shell_exec("wget ".$url." -O ".$this->config["CoverDir"]."Serien/full/".$Film["series_nr"].".jpg > /dev/null 2>&1"); //");//
if(file_exists($this->config["CoverDir"]."Serien/full/".$Film["series_nr"].".jpg")){
echo "done".PHP_EOL;
shell_exec("convert ".$this->config["CoverDir"]."Serien/full/".$Film["series_nr"].".jpg".
" -bordercolor White -border 1 -fuzz 50%% -trim -bordercolor White +repage -resize 5000x150\> ".
$this->config["CoverDir"]."Serien/low/".$Film["series_nr"].".jpg");
}
$Query = "SELECT season_nr FROM Serien WHERE series_nr = ".$Film["series_nr"]." GROUP BY series_nr;";
$result = $mysqli->query($Query);
if($mysqli->error != ""){ echo "Mysql-Fehler: ".$mysqli->error.PHP_EOL; return false;}
$counterNotFound = 0;
shell_exec("rm ".$this->config["CoverDir"]."Staffeln/full/*");
while ($Film = $result->fetch_assoc()){
if(!file_exists($this->config["CoverDir"]."Staffeln/full/".$Film["season_nr"].".jpg")){
echo " Lade Cover (".$Film["series_nr"].") von Markus ....";
$url = "http://mediadb.ddns.net/cover/Staffeln/full/".$Film["season_nr"].".jpg";
//echo $url."<>wget ".$url." -O ".$this->config["CoverDir"].$Film["imdbID"].".jpg";
shell_exec("wget ".$url." -O ".$this->config["CoverDir"]."Staffeln/full/".$Film["season_nr"].".jpg > /dev/null 2>&1"); //");//
if(file_exists($this->config["CoverDir"]."Staffeln/full/".$Film["season_nr"].".jpg")){
echo "done".PHP_EOL;
shell_exec("convert ".$this->config["CoverDir"]."Staffeln/full/".$Film["season_nr"].".jpg".
" -bordercolor White -border 1 -fuzz 50%% -trim -bordercolor White +repage -resize 5000x150\> ".
$this->config["CoverDir"]."Staffeln/low/".$Film["season_nr"].".jpg");
shell_exec("convert ".$this->config["CoverDir"]."Staffeln/full/".$Film["season_nr"].".jpg".
" -bordercolor White -border 1 -fuzz 50%% -trim -bordercolor White +repage -resize 5000x600\> ".
$this->config["CoverDir"]."Staffeln/high/".$Film["season_nr"].".jpg");
}
}
}
}
}
$end = time();
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ment